For preparing for the researches of text digital watermarking and advantaging other researchers" development when using the Chinese mathematical expression theory, this paper designs and realizes a development platform of Chinese mathematical expression. It has been proved by experiments that the platform"s function, execution speed and stability can satisfy the requirements of conversion and operation of enormous data.This research found out that the structure information of Chinese have plenty redundant information that can be used by the Chinese mathematical expression for the digital watermarking, the data embedded can possess better robustness. Based on this finding, this paper designs a kind of text digital watermarking method of embedding watermarking by using Chinese structure, and realizes the method by using the Chinese mathematical expression platform.Considering the watermarking embedding algorithms importance to the robustness of the text digital watermarking, this paper makes fully use of the advantage of the Chinese mathematical expression theory to design a kind of layered text method, which has being realized by using the Chinese mathematical expression platform. The layered text method can handle the text as a solid structure, and the embedding data havepreferable robustness.Finally, based on the researches of the text digital watermarking method and the text layered method, this paper integrates the method of making use of the Chinese structure embedding watermarking with the robust algorithm based on text layered, and realizes a brand-new text digital watermarking method. Proved by lots of experiments, this brand-new method has good robustness and better invisibility.

The paper investigates both block-type pilot linear minimum mean square error algorithm and IEEE802.16 OFDM channel estimation analysis. Simulation results confirm the block-type pilot structure is more suitable for IEEE802.16 system. An optimal pilot setting algorithm, based on space frequency domain, is explored and the pilot chart is presented. The proposed algorithm finds its application in MIMO-OFDM. Simulation results show the algorithm presents a good approximation to the perfect channel state information curve, with about 2dB difference in SNR. The simulation results also demonstrate the algorithm achieves fairly high stability in the environment of fast fading, performance of the proposed algorithm is better that of pilot training channel estimation.3. Taking into account the characteristics of IEEE802.16 OFDM system, OFDM system simulation platform is constructed in Matlab, exploiting simulink as a tool. OFDM modulation and demodulation simulation system are configured on LabVIEW platform. All the system signal processing is simulated, including defining system parameters, designing modulation model, and verifying all the proposed algorithms under different environments, such as white Gaussian noise, multi-path fading, with or without guard interval etc. Bit error performance is evaluated. The research provides valid theoretical basis for practical OFDM system performance evaluation.4. Taking advantage of software radio, the paper designs a hardware platform with both 256-IFFT/FFT and 512-IFFT/FFT OFDM schemes co-existing in one platform. You can predetermine one from the two schemes to carry out almost the same model function with different system performance and parameter setting.5. Referring to IEEE802.16 standard, the paper proposes a design method for generating signals and frames suitable for laboratory investigations implemented in laboratory environment.6. Based on 6701evm digital evaluation card, combined with analogy front-end, the paper designs a DSP software model to deal with baseband signal processing. An overall OFDM scheme, with modulation and demodulation function, is accomplished.
